Perhaps the most hated character in the franchise – Jar Jar Binks is back in a “Rogue One: A Star Wars Story” parody trailer. The video superimposes the character’s head in some scenes and there is also some footage from the prequel movies.

The new trailer of Gareth Edwards’ movie begins with what seems like a city controlled by the Empire. The parody video posted on YouTube calls this city “Gungans Rock.” Gungans are the native species of the planet Naboo and Jar Jar Binks is a Gungan.

There are two kinds of Gungans. There are the large Gungans such as Boss Nass and there are the lean kind like Jar Jar Binks. The parody video shows Boss Nass saying that the world is coming undone.

The video then shows a scene where Jyn Erso (Felicity Jones) is taken to the leaders of the Rebel Alliance. But, instead of the protagonist the viewers see Jar Jar Binks. One of the important Rebel leaders in “Rogue One: A Star Wars Story” is Mon Mothma (Genevieve O’Reilly). The parody trailer replaces this character with the young Leia (Carrie Fisher), who starts to sing for no apparent reason.

Fans of the franchise may remember the song from the much criticized “Holiday Special” TV program that aired on CBS in 1978. The program featured most of the main characters from the original trilogy listening to Leia sing. A video of the full song is available on YouTube for the fans to watch.

The parody trailer of “Rogue One: A star Wars Story” seems to be a reminder of all the bad decisions of the franchise. The video has the head of George Lucas superimposed on the villain Director Orson Krennic (Ben Mendelsohn). But most of the video is focused on Jar Jar Binks. “Mesa back,” the character says.
